About the position

As a Strategy & Planning - Manager, you will be spearheading the launch of new strategic initiatives, driving market expansion efforts, and supporting the overall development and execution of the company’s strategy and business operations. The ideal candidate should be a strategic thinker, with strong business acumen, and exemplify strong operational excellence. The candidate should have a proven track record in managing complex projects and initiatives.

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with the SVP of Strategy to identify, develop, and implement new strategic initiatives aligned with company objectives.
  • Conduct comprehensive market research and competitive analysis to inform strategic decision-making.
  • Develop detailed project plans, including timelines, and resource allocation.
  • Lead efforts to explore and launch new products and markets, including conducting feasibility studies and market analysis, developing go-to-market strategies, and owning launch outcomes.
  • Drive cross-functional teams across engineering, product, GTM and customer success to ensure successful market entry and related product development.
  • Monitor and analyze market trends, customer needs, and competitive landscape to refine market strategies.
  • Partner with senior executives at client organizations to co-develop their AI roadmaps by deeply understanding their business operations and goals.
  • Provide data-driven recommendations to improve client operational and strategic outcomes.

Requirements

  • 5-6 years of experience in management consulting, investment banking, corporate strategy, product management, or founders / operational roles at high growth startups.
  • Exceptionally str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ret data and make data-driven strategic recommendations and decisions.
  • Excellent communication, presentation,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to influence and engage stakeholders at all levels.
  • Ability to take ownership, be autonomous, and thrive in working in a fast-paced environment.
  • Strong practical, problem-solver with the ability to execute.
  • Relentlessness, with a hands-on, get-it-done approach.
  • Willing to work in person at NYC headquarters 4-5 days a week.
